The tendency of immortals in fantasy and science fiction to not act significantly older than they look — even if they're Really 700 Years Old.
Fair enough when you're talking about an alien species or fantasy race with a very long lifespan. Ancient vampires who behave like teenagers — or even like ordinary adults — may present more of a strain on credibility, relative to the seriousness of the genre in which they appear.
Often justified in the sense that an immortal wouldn't have to deal with many of the psychological aspects of growing older. Their bodies don't break down with age, so they don't have to come to terms with decreased mobility or mental capacity. They won't die of natural causes, so they don't have to contemplate the inevitability of death, or the possibility of an eternal reward (or punishment) and all the moral responsibility that might carry. They don't have to worry about their legacy or leaving anything unfinished, because there really is always tomorrow. They don't take on the responsibilities of parenthood, because the species survives without the need for each member of the population to produce and care for its replacements. Because of all this, these characters never need to "grow up" in the sense that a mortal does. It could also be down to the creators themselves simply having no idea how the psychology of a centuries-old being ought to be.
A darker take of this would be where the immaturity is a facade, and the character does indeed have inner angsts and turmoils that most mortals actually wouldn't be able to relate to. For example, being immortal but having mortal friends would mean watching them age and eventually perish while you remain unchanged, and while you wouldn't have to wonder about what awaits you in the afterlife, the question of what will happen to you when the world ends and there are no more people remains. Thus, inner angst is generated over stuff that mortals don't have to worry about but is kept hidden except for special circumstances when the immortal character gets the spotlight when such issues are thrown into the light for Hidden Depths or Character Development.
There is an argument to be made that absent changes to the body, the rate of 'change' to the mind slows even in real life; that is, the changes between birth and age 10 are vastly bigger than the changes from 10 to 20, which in turn are much larger than the difference between 20 and 40 or even 20 and 60. This argument would have it that absent the bodily changes of old age, the changes from 50 to 500 might not be as extensive as one would otherwise expect. It's also probable that a being with a longer lifespan could take a proportionately longer time to reach emotional maturity. A 100- or even 1000-year-old immortal alien might be the equivalent of a human ten-year-old, while for immortal children who find Not Growing Up Sucks (or rocks) it may well be that having their clock stopped at a certain age also froze their cognitive development. They may get smarter, but not wiser.
Another part of this trope is that very often the apparent ages of immortals correspond to their status, so that the leaders are in their 30s with teenage followers, even when their apparent age should have no relationship to their true age.
Might sometimes be a result of Crazy Sane.
Compare the Great Gazoo, an immature Reality Warper (who thinks it really is a toy). Also compare Little Miss Almighty. Villainous examples often overlap with Psychopathic Manchild.
If The Mind Is a Plaything of the Body, then this trope may result as a consequence. See Emotional Maturity Is Physical Maturity for the broader concept of physical age being more important than actual age as regards emotions.

Iron Druid Chronicles:
Virtually every immortal is narrow-minded, short-sighted, vindictive jerks prone to throwing tantrums or taking petty revenge for a slight real or imaginary. It's kind of expected from the gods given how they are portrayed in the series, and the main character explicitly points out that in the cases of pantheons like the traditional Irish pantheon (who actually started out as mortals), they weren't expected to be anything else. That said, there are a few exceptions, such as Jesus.
However, mortals who became immortal are almost always the same including the main character, though his case is a tad more complicated - he reached old age before rejuvenating, and has considerable Hidden Depths that he reveals over the series. It's just that he's 2100 years old and has spent more than 2000 years hiding from everyone from vampires, to Romans, to Christian zealots, to a homicidal god, who all want him dead just for existing, and this is just his latest way of blending in and travelling under the radar - and there's been an element of Becoming the Mask because he's been playing the role for so long. However, as he's forced to get serious and stop running, and is faced with consequences he can't escape from, he stops acting like an overgrown child and starts acting more like what you'd expect from a de facto warrior-priest and mystical protector of the Earth older than Jesus. This does not, in any way, totally remove the childish streak, however.

Adventure Time has both Marceline and the Ice King, who despite being just over a thousand years old, both haven't progressed past the maturity of the average teenager.
In Marceline's case, her perpetual It Amused Me attitude towards life comes from two things. First, all the crap that's been dumped on her for a millennium, with the earliest incidents being the death of her mother and seeing her Parental Substitute Simon slowly become the Ice King, leading to a personal rule of emotional detachment. Second, she became a vampire as a teenager, running into that frozen cognitive development issue mentioned at the top of the page; this is actually the driving force for an entire mini-series where Marceline becomes annoyed by her own arrested development and seeks to solve the issue.
The Ice King's behavior is wholly the result of his magic crown slowly destroying his mind the more he used it, transforming him from a mature and loving father figure to a Cloudcuckoolander with no memories of that past life.

For changelings in Changeling: The Dreaming this trope is essential if they want to keep their Fae side intact. Though changelings tend to age much more slowly than other humans, eventually Banality will weigh heavily on their Fae souls and they become Undone. They constantly struggle to resist the pressures of growing up to hold on to their magic and immortality for as long as they can. Changelings are basically humans who have been given an Immortal Fae soul that may have been a powerful being in of itself and is merely body-hopping to survive. The humans they inhabit tend to be quite young. So it is possible, and quite common, to have a millennium-old legendary dragon-slayer, a highly respected duke of the Seelie Court, or a highly valued scholar of ancient lore sitting in a living room playing with toy trains until mommy calls him for bedtime.

The 3.5 edition D&D supplement Libris Mortis has this as one of the cons of becoming a lich. While a lich has an eternity to learn, they can't change. They'll always have the same mindset and beliefs they did when they transformed.

Subverted in the Ravenloft supplement Van Richten's Guide To Vampires, which proposes that vampires go through a psychological maturation process that commences when they become undead and is entirely independent of their mortal age. An octogenarian who becomes a vampire can regress to teenage-brat behavior, while a child-vampire who's (un)lived long enough can become a sober, calculating Chessmaster.

In The Legends of Ethshar novels, eternal youth spells freeze someone at that point in their maturity, and immortal wizards who revert themselves back to youth note that a younger body makes them act differently (especially as regards the libido.) One immortal who's been 15 for 200 years is eventually dumped by her 16-year-old beau as being too young (emotionally speaking) for him.
It's specifically noted that her emotional immaturity results from her miscasting the eternal youth spell: essentially, she's cursed to never grow up. Other eternally young wizards behave more like an old person in a young body.

In Ars Magica, the rare few mages who transform themselves into truly ageless beings find that their "essential nature" becomes fixed and unchanging, which makes it immensely hard for them to develop as individuals. The best they can do is imbue new knowledge into a magical talisman, but they regress to the mental state they had when they gained immortality if they lose access to the talisman.

Vampires in White Wolf's Vampire: The Requiem and Vampire: The Masquerade canonically tend to be "frozen" at where they were when they first became Vampires. They do become more knowledgeable and powerful, but they often keep the same prejudices and emotional maturity they had when they were still alive. Therefore, even though a vampire may be 200 years old, he could still act like a hot-tempered 17-year-old. Functionally, this trope pops up a lot due to the simple fact that a bunch of mortal players are dictating the characters' every action on the fly.
